The work of scientists like Henri Samuel, Amir Khan, and others makes it clear that our understanding of Mars is still developing. We may have rovers on the planet's surface and satellites in its orbit, but the red planet continues to be a source of intriguing mysteries. Who knows what other surprises lie beneath its surface, waiting to be discovered?
For those of us intrigued by the prospects of interplanetary travel and colonization, these findings offer more than just scientific trivia. They provide a fundamental understanding of what makes up Mars, and by extension, offer clues into the origins and makeup of other celestial bodies in our solar system.
